Bone Marrow Aspiration and BiopsyAspiration, Bone Marrow, Biopsy, Bone Marrow How To PrepareYou will be asked to sign a consent
form. Talk to your doctor about any concerns you have about the need for the
aspiration or biopsy, its risks, how it will be done, or what the results may
mean. To help you understand the importance of the biopsy, fill out the
medical test information form (What is a PDF document?). Tell your doctor if you: - Are taking any medicines.
- Are
allergic to any medicine, including
anesthetics.
- Have any bleeding problems or
take blood-thinners, such as aspirin, heparin, or warfarin
(Coumadin).
- Are or might be pregnant.
Arrange for someone to drive you home after the biopsy
because you may be given a medicine (sedative) to
help you relax.
